Travel Score in 07620, Alpine, New Jersey

The Travel Score for the Lung Cancer Score in 07620, Alpine, New Jersey is 70 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

40.21 percent of residents in 07620 to travel to work in 30 minutes or less.

When looking at the three closest hospitals, the average distance to a hospital is 2.90 miles. The closest hospital with an emergency room is Englewood Hospital And Medical Center with a distance of 3.95 miles from the area.

## Lung Cancer Score: Navigating Healthcare in Alpine, NJ (ZIP Code 07620)

The crisp air of Alpine, New Jersey, nestled against the Palisades, offers a scenic haven. However, the bucolic charm of this Bergen County enclave must be weighed against the critical factor of healthcare access, particularly for those facing a lung cancer diagnosis. This write-up assesses the "Lung Cancer Score" for residents of ZIP code 07620, focusing on the vital element of transportation to medical facilities.

For individuals battling lung cancer, timely access to specialized care, including oncologists, pulmonologists, radiation therapy, and surgical interventions, is paramount. The efficiency and reliability of transportation options directly impact treatment outcomes and quality of life. This analysis considers various transportation modes, including personal vehicles, public transit, ride-sharing services, and specialized medical transport, evaluating their suitability for navigating the healthcare landscape.

The primary consideration is drive time. Residents of Alpine benefit from proximity to major roadways. The Palisades Interstate Parkway provides relatively direct access to New York City, home to numerous hospitals and cancer centers. However, traffic congestion, especially during peak hours, can significantly extend travel times. The Garden State Parkway, a bit further east, offers another route, though it too can be subject to delays.

Heading south, Route 9W provides a less direct, but often less congested, alternative, leading towards hospitals in the Fort Lee and Englewood areas. The George Washington Bridge, a crucial artery, connects Alpine to Manhattan, but its toll and potential for heavy traffic necessitate careful planning. Depending on the destination and time of day, drive times can vary dramatically, from 15 minutes to well over an hour, emphasizing the need for robust transportation options.

Public transportation offers an alternative, though its accessibility and convenience are limited. NJ Transit operates bus routes serving Alpine, including the 186, which connects to the Port Authority Bus Terminal in New York City. This route, while providing a direct link, can involve lengthy travel times, often exceeding an hour, due to multiple stops and potential delays. The 186's frequency is also a factor; waiting times between buses can be significant.

Furthermore, the 186's accessibility for individuals with mobility challenges is a critical consideration. While NJ Transit strives to provide ADA-compliant buses, the overall experience can be challenging for those undergoing cancer treatment. Navigating crowded buses, dealing with potential delays, and the physical demands of boarding and alighting can be difficult. The presence of elevators or ramps at all stops is not guaranteed, further complicating matters.

Ride-sharing services, such as Uber and Lyft, present another option. These services offer door-to-door transportation, eliminating the need for navigating public transit or relying on family and friends. However, the cost of ride-sharing can be substantial, particularly for frequent appointments. Furthermore, the availability of drivers, especially during off-peak hours or in inclement weather, cannot be guaranteed.

Medical transportation services, specializing in transporting patients to and from medical appointments, offer a more tailored solution. These services often provide wheelchair-accessible vehicles and trained personnel, ensuring a comfortable and safe journey. However, the availability and cost of these services can vary significantly. Thorough research and pre-planning are essential to identify reliable medical transport providers.

For residents of Alpine considering moving to the area or already residing there, the "Lung Cancer Score" should be a significant factor. The proximity to major roadways offers advantages, but the potential for traffic congestion and the limitations of public transit demand careful consideration. The availability and cost of ride-sharing and medical transportation services should be thoroughly investigated.

The choice of healthcare facility also influences the transportation equation. Hospitals in New York City, such as Memorial Sloan Kettering Cancer Center and NewYork-Presbyterian Hospital, offer world-class cancer care but require longer travel times. Local hospitals, such as Englewood Health and Holy Name Medical Center, provide convenient alternatives, though their specialized services might be limited.
